Tai Koo ([[w:Traditional Chinese character|Chinese]]: 太古; [[w:Standard Cantonese|Cantonese]] IPA: [tʰɑɪ33 ku35], [[w:Yale romanization#Cantonese|Yale]]: taai gú, [[w:Jyutping|Jyutping]]: taai3 gu2; [[w:Standard Mandarin|Mandarin]] [[w:Pinyin|Pinyin]]: Tàigǔ) is an underground station on the MTR on Hong Kong Island, Hong Kong. The livery is crimson.
It serves the vicinity of Kornhill, Kornhill Gardens, Taikoo Shing, Nam Fung Sun Chuen, etc. in Quarry Bay. The station is one of the busiest stations in the system.
It is famous for its dome-shaped rooftop. It was built by explosion and the world's largest underground space was created.
